Wicklow Attractions for Golf Visitors
County Wicklow is the Garden of Ireland — pair your golf with some of Ireland's most spectacular scenery and heritage
Glendalough
6th-century monastic settlement in a glacial valley — St Kevin's Round Tower, ancient cathedral and two lakes
Founded by St Kevin c.498 AD. One of Ireland's most visited historic sites. Arrive early in summer — particularly busy July–August. Allow 2–3 hours minimum.
Powerscourt Estate & Gardens
47 acres of award-winning gardens rated among the world's finest — National Geographic Top 3
Italian and Japanese formal gardens, Triton Lake, pet cemetery and the famous Powerscourt Waterfall (Ireland's highest at 121m). Avoca café on-site. Golf on the estate too.
Brittas Bay Beach
Blue Flag beach with 5km of golden dunes — one of Ireland's finest, adjacent to the future Brittas Bay Club links
South Wicklow's finest beach. Car park fills early on summer weekends. Combine with a round at Wicklow Golf Club or Blainroe. Free entry, parking charge.
Avoca Handweavers
Ireland's oldest surviving business — working woollen mill in Avoca village since 1723
Heritage tours of the working mill, famous café, and extensive retail shop. Knitwear, throws and fashion. The original mill is in Avoca village beside Woodenbridge Golf Club.
Sally Gap & Lough Tay
Dramatic mountain crossroads with views of the "Guinness Lake" — one of Ireland's most spectacular drives
Drive the Military Road through the Wicklow Mountains via Sally Gap. Lough Tay (dark peat-stained waters surrounded by white sand beach) is breathtaking, especially in late summer when heather blooms purple.
Kilruddery House & Gardens
17th-century estate in Bray with spectacular formal gardens — one of Ireland's oldest garden designs (1680s)
House tours, gardens, farm shop, café, restaurant and regular craft events. The beech hedge pond garden is unique in Ireland. Perfect afternoon after a round at Bray or Old Conna.

Frequently Asked Questions about Golf in Wicklow
How many golf courses are there in County Wicklow?
There are 20 golf courses in County Wicklow, ranging from the championship parkland of Druids Glen (host of 4 Irish Opens) and Powerscourt to the classic links of Arklow Golf Links and the clifftop courses at Wicklow Golf Club and Blainroe. The Brittas Bay Club (formerly The European Club) is also undergoing a €45m redesign and will reopen as a world-class links in Spring 2027.
What are the best golf courses in County Wicklow?
Our top-rated courses are Druids Glen Golf Resort (4 Irish Opens, Pat Ruddy design, 5-star resort), Powerscourt Golf Club East (Peter McEvoy, estate setting), Druids Heath (heathland character, same estate as Druids Glen), Woodenbridge Golf Club (river valley parkland, excellent value) and Arklow Golf Links (classic links, open to all, no handicap required). See our full ranking guide for detailed analysis.
How far is County Wicklow from Dublin for a golf trip?
County Wicklow is 20–80km from Dublin depending on your destination. Bray and Woodbrook are just 20km, about 30 minutes. Druids Glen is approximately 40km — roughly 35 minutes via the N11. Arklow and the south Wicklow courses are 70–80km, about 70 minutes from the M50.
Do I need a handicap certificate to play golf in Wicklow?
Handicap requirements vary by course. The championship venues — Druids Glen, Powerscourt, Tulfarris and Rathsallagh — require a handicap certificate (typically maximum 28 for men and 36 for ladies). Most other Wicklow courses welcome all visitors without a handicap requirement, including Arklow Golf Links, Wicklow Golf Club, Blainroe, Woodenbridge, Coollattin, Delgany and Greystones.
What is the best time of year to play golf in County Wicklow?
The prime season runs from April to October. May and June are particularly excellent — courses in peak condition, the Wicklow scenery at its finest, and green fees still at mid-season rates. September and October offer quieter courses and often superb autumn conditions. Green fees at most courses drop significantly November–March. See our seasonal guide for full detail.
What is the cheapest golf in County Wicklow?
The most affordable golf is at Blessington Lakes Golf Club and Kilcoole Golf Club (both from around €20–€25). Baltinglass Golf Club (from €25) is excellent value with mountain backdrop views. Wicklow Golf Club and Blainroe offer outstanding sea-view courses from €30–€35. Old Conna Golf Club has a flat rate of €50 any day of the week — no weekday/weekend surcharge.
Are there Golf + Stay packages available in Wicklow?
Yes — Druids Glen Hotel & Golf Resort is the premium option (5-star, on-site golf on two courses). Tulfarris Hotel & Golf Resort has lakeside packages. Woodenbridge Hotel is directly adjacent to Woodenbridge Golf Club. Rathsallagh Country Club and BrookLodge at Macreddin are outstanding country house options with on-site or adjacent golf.
